Civic Engagement in Scandinavia Volunteering, Informal Help and Giving in Denmark, Norway and Sweden /

Since the 1990's, a number of studies have documented a remarkable high and stable amount of popular engagement in civic organizations in Denmark, Norway and Sweden. Often these countries have been considered deviant cases against the proliferating decline of social capital studies. However, de...
